Also called a jab saw, pad saw, drywall saw, or alligator saw, this type of woodcutting tool is characterized by being long, narrow, and relatively small. It is most often used for cutting awkward features in a variety of building materials.

WebApr 29, 2006 · Re: Cutting round columns You can cut the column with a traditional miter box and handsaw. Cut a piece of plywood into a square equal in width to the column base diameter. Draw diagonals across the plywood to locate its center.
